For the second season in a row, the SF Giants turned over the player portraits shown on the scoreboard to children battling pediatric cancer. This is a lovely tribute to the kids, but also some truly fantastic art. The drawings were provided by Kids & Art, Family House, Camp Okizu, and the Lucille Packard Children's Hospital. Several Bay Area pediatric cancer patients got to see their artwork on the jumbotron at Oracle Park on the evening of September 8. We are excited to share that in January of this year we returned to our in-person workshops for kids and their families. Lucile Packard Children’s Hospital-Stanford invited us back to the LPCH Bass Center Waiting Room to bring art to pediatric cancer patients. Our artist, Deborah (Deb) Hopkins, returned last fall with the program and has been providing weekly workshops every Thursday morning. It has been wonderful to be back! We've just wrapped up our first couple of months of our newest Kids & Art program for our families, the Drop-In ArtRoom! We meet weekly every Wednesday at 12:00 noon PST/3:00 pm EST on Zoom. I host the hour designed to provide a fun, relaxed, happy time to focus on art. The kids bring whatever art supplies they already have even if it’s just a pencil and a piece of paper. Each month we focus on a different aspect of art. In March we talked about shapes and how to use them to build drawing skills. For April, we focused on colors. Circular Shapes and Colorful Patterns We were thrilled to welcome a wonderful team from Genentech to an art session led by our artist Caroline Robins. They chose this art experience for their end of year celebration and to support our nonprofit organization. Their participation will provide funds for children with cancer to enjoy the same creative opportunity. Everyone dived straight into painting circular shapes and colorful patterns on their canvas with art materials supplied by Kids & Art.
